The Alaska Department of Fish & Game is determined to keep killing bears—despite recent legal rulings. 🐻 They’re now proposing to reinstate a massive 40,000-square-mile predator control program across western Alaska, including aerial gunning of bears from helicopters in Units 17 and 18. This comes after two judges ruled last year’s bear-killing program illegal—and found the state acted in bad faith by killing 11 bears after court orders were in place. But instead of backing down, ADF&G is doubling down. They’ve already killed nearly 200 bears in the last two years—including cubs—without any credible science, population data, or evidence that it helps caribou recovery. This isn’t conservation.
